Summary

Occupation that manufactures paper containers such as boxes and containers using pulp or paper as raw materials.

Description

Paper container manufacturing workers mass-produce paper containers such as boxes, displays, and packaging materials using pulp or paper as raw materials. They perform a series of processing steps including setting raw paper, die cutting (blanking), creasing, gluing, and assembly through machine operations. They monitor the production line's operation status, perform machine adjustments and maintenance, and conduct quality control on product dimensions, joint strength, printing alignment, and more. Shift work is common, and forklifts may be used for raw material supply or finished product transport.

Future Outlook

While stable demand is expected due to increasing packaging needs, there is a trend toward requiring advanced machine maintenance and production management skills accompanying the progress of automation and robotization.
